首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

RSelenium -如何通过点击next按钮转到下一页?

RSelenium是一个R语言的包,用于进行Web自动化测试。它可以模拟用户在浏览器中的操作,包括点击按钮、填写表单、获取元素等。

要通过点击next按钮转到下一页,可以按照以下步骤进行操作:

  1. 首先,使用RSelenium包中的remDr$navigate()函数打开目标网页。例如,remDr$navigate("https://example.com")
  2. 接下来,使用remDr$findElement()函数找到next按钮的元素。可以使用CSS选择器或XPath来定位元素。例如,next_button <- remDr$findElement(using = "css", "#next_button")
  3. 然后,使用next_button$clickElement()函数点击next按钮。例如,next_button$clickElement()
  4. 最后,可以使用remDr$getCurrentUrl()函数获取当前页面的URL,以确保已成功跳转到下一页。例如,current_url <- remDr$getCurrentUrl()

需要注意的是,以上步骤中的选择器和按钮ID需要根据实际情况进行修改。

RSelenium的优势在于它可以与R语言的其他功能和包进行无缝集成,方便进行数据处理和分析。它适用于需要进行大规模Web数据抓取、自动化测试和网站监测等场景。

腾讯云提供了云计算相关的产品和服务,其中与Web自动化测试相关的产品是腾讯云的云测(CloudTest)。云测是一款全面的移动应用测试解决方案,支持自动化测试、性能测试、安全测试等多种测试类型。您可以通过访问腾讯云云测的官方网页(https://cloud.tencent.com/product/cts)了解更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券